Men's Lacrosse Wins Home Opener, 12-6

Red Hawks tally five goals in the first period to beat Wheaton

TROY, N.Y. – The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ute (RPI) men’s lacrosse team scored five unanswered goals in the first period and went on to defeat Wheaton, 12-6 at Harkness Field this afternoon. With the victory, the Red Hawks improve to 1-1 on the season. The Lyons fall to 0-1 overall.

Wheaton opened the scoring with a goal at the 12:36 mark of the first quarter but RPI answered with five of its own, including a tally on the man-up opportunity by sophomore Alex MacDiarmid (New Hartford, NY/New Hartford) to take a 5-1 lead. The Lyons fought back tallying the next two goals to narrow the lead to 5-3, but Rensselaer added two of its own to take a 7-3 lead at the half-way mark.

The homestanding Red Hawks extended the lead less than five minutes into the third quarter on a goal by senior Chris Sherman (Newark, DE/St. Marks). Senior Adam Cohen (Montpelier, VT/Montpelier) added a pair of goals for the Lyons, but sophomore Jamie Merritt (Ballston Spa, NY/Ballston Spa) tallied twice to give RPI a 10-5 lead heading into the final period. Rensselaer would add two goals, including a man-up marker by senior Adam LoGiudice (Massapequa, NY/Massapequa) in the final two minutes of the game for the 12-6 victory.

Merritt led the way for RPI tallying four goals and an assist. Sophomore Josh Begley (Camillus, NY/West Genesse) added two goals and an assist, while LoGiudice scored two of his own. Sherman, MacDiarmid, and freshmen Josh Secora (Evergreen, CO/Golden) and Ryan Bigham (Newton, CT/Trinity Pawling) tallied a goal each and junior Ryan Michels (Wilmington, DE/Brandywine) made 13 saves in goal for the win.

For Wheaton, Cohen scored two goals and four additional players tallied a goal each. Sophomore goalie Jeremy Beech (West Newbury, MA/Govenor Dummer) finished with 19 saves in the loss.

RPI returns to action on Monday against Potsdam at 1pm in Florida.  Wheaton will play at Gordon College on Wednesday (4pm).
